  • KEVLAR

    Aramid fibers are a special group of synthetic fibers that, due to their chemical properties, are particularly strong and resistant to heat. Kevlar, a trademark of DuPont, is probably the best known among aramids.

    Aramid fibers, including Kevlar, are widely used in composites, either alone or together with other high-performance reinforcers, such as carbon fiber.

    Kevlar (and other similar products) can provide heat / fire resistance, resistance to impact destruction and are also used in bulletproof vests and armor, to name just a few applications.

  • KEVLAR-CARBON-HYBRIDS

    This combination of fibers provides a balance between the properties that both offer separately, being the perfect alternative for many applications where in addition to rigidity and weight you need a good behavior against impacts, friction or fire.
